This winter hike leads via Seefeld, Mösern and Wildmoos through the snow-covered forests around the Brunschkopf. Along the way you visit picturesque lakes and delicious huts, and on the way back you are rewarded with views over Seefeld and the surrounding mountains. The starting point of the circular hike is in the Seefeld village station. From here you first walk along Klosterstrasse through the historic Seefeld pedestrian zone to the Seekirchl. From there you walk a bit along the main road until the hiking trail (no. 2) to Mösern and we follow this path through the Kirchwald and over the Möserer Mähder, then cross the Albrecht-Dürer-Weg in Mösern and continue along the forest path to the turnoff to Möserer See. On the way we get impressive views of Inn valley, especially through Reither Auland. A short detour here is rewarded with a romantic lake tour and the cosy Möserer Seestub’n – then it goes downhill again on the Broch path and always straight on over the Pirschsteig (path no. 2) to the Lottensee, having in front beautiful Hohe Munde. From the Lottensee it then goes to the Wildmoosalm. Here too you can take a break with some food and drinks. From the Wildmoosalm we hike the Hörmannweg (path no. 2) to the Seekirchl. From there you go it is the last stretch on the Klosterstraße to the starting point at the village square.
